Greetings all !

I’m facing a challenge in the following:

IMPORTING/REDISTRIBUTING EVPN/VXLAN HOST ROUTES INTO IPV4 IN CATALYST IOS XE.

Details:

So I'm task to deploy EPVN/VXLAN with two Cisco Catalyst 9K which will act as Leaf, Spine, and Border Leaf.

Leaf = Hosts will connect to them (access)

Spine = they will handle routing between each other through OSPF underlay for reachability to loopbacks and iBGP to advertise evpn/vxlan capabilities using ingress replication.

Border = they will run eBGP with the PE routers, and advertise host routes through vrf Lite L3 handoff with the PE.

The challenge that I’m facing is that I’m not able to redistribute/import EVPN local host routes that connect directly to the catalyst. (In nexus I don’t have this issue, because Nexus allow me to redistribute (hmm) routes, host mobility routes locally to the desired local vrf.

In nexus host routes appear in routing table as hmm routes.

In catalyst they appear as Static routes.

I’m only able to advertise them through the catalyst themselves when I advertise the evpn routes through ibgp evpn address family between them and then import them using route-target stitching. This is the only way it's being working.

I know this type of scenario doesn’t follow the best practices from Guidelines, White-papers, and Cisco Live presentations.

I’m trying to make it work it in GNS3 using Catalyst 9000v images, so then I make it work in real equipment.

I will keep testing and trying other workarounds in the meantime.

So far all guidelines says that a Border Leaf is required to successfully perform what I'm trying to achieve.
